Novelist and translator (b. 17 July 1967, Tarsus / İçel). His full name is Halil Gökhan Yiğitler. He attended primary and secondary school in Balıkesir and the Bursa Işıklar High School and graduated from Ankara Military School in 1989. He joined the Military Land Forces and worked as gunnery officer for eight years. Then he worked as a project director and editor at Internet organizations in İstanbul.

His poems, short stories and translations have been published in the magazines Varlık, Kitaplık, Gösteri and in similar magazines and in the supplement Cumhuriyet Kitap since 1989. He has translated from world literature. With his works, he received the an honorary mention at the Abdi İpekçi Love Story Competition in 1992, the second prize at the Orhan Murat Arıburnu Utopia of Cinema Competition in 1993 and has won the Yaşar Nabi Nayır and Orhan Murat Arıburnu Poetry Awards.

WORKS:

NOVEL: Yedinci (The Seventh, 1999).

COLLECTION: Türk Edebiyatında Paris (Paris in Turkish Literature, in collaboration with T. Mohuidine, 2000), Aldatma Öyküleri (Stories of Deception, 2003).
